How to Optimize iPad Display for Better Readability
Improve iPad legibility by adjusting text size, weight, and contrast. Follow these steps to optimize your display for comfortable reading.
- Increase the system font size. Open the Settings app and navigate to Display & Brightness. Tap Text Size and drag the slider to the right to increase the font scale across supported applications.
- Apply bold text weight. Navigate to Settings > Display & Brightness. Toggle the Bold Text switch to the on position. The iPad will restart the springboard to apply the thicker font weight system-wide.
- Increase contrast and reduce transparency. Go to Settings > Accessibility > Display & Text Size. Toggle on Increase Contrast to sharpen the distinction between text and background colors. Toggle on Reduce Transparency to replace blurred backgrounds with solid, high-contrast surfaces.
- Enable color filters. In Settings > Accessibility > Display & Text Size, tap Color Filters. Switch the toggle on and select Grayscale or a specific color tint to reduce eye strain caused by vibrant colors.
- Configure Night Shift. Navigate to Settings > Display & Brightness > Night Shift. Set a schedule or toggle 'Manually Enable Until Tomorrow' to shift the display colors to the warmer end of the spectrum. Use the color temperature slider to find the most comfortable balance for your eyes.
